Philippine digital banking leader Maya Bank and Wefund Lending Corporation, through Lightning Financing Company, have established a P2.75 billion loan channeling deal to significantly expand access to financial services for underserved communities.

As a pioneer in digital financial services, Maya Bank is committed to transforming the economic landscape for Filipino consumers and micro, small, and medium-sized enterprises through innovative offerings like savings and deposits. The loan channeling initiative with WeFund extends Maya Bank’s mission to increase credit accessibility for the unbanked populations in the Philippines.

WeFund operates the JuanHand online lending platform, which has already disbursed over P21 Billion in loans, boasting a user base of over 7 million registered individuals. As it strives to cement its position as the country’s leading fintech cash lending app, JuanHand remains steadfast in its commitment to provide immediate assistance by approving and disbursing loans in less than 5 minutes.

This initiative between Maya Bank and WeFund sets the gold standard for a more inclusive and equitable financial landscape in the Philippines, advancing their goal of nurturing a financially empowered society.
